>> Linux host, WinXP guest. With kqemu acceleration enabled it runs
>> significantly slower, not faster as one would expect.  /dev/shm is
>> mounted. max-user-freq set to 1024.
>>
>> Any ideas ?
>
> Many possibilities here..... what kind of applications do you run
> inside the Windows guest?
>
> essentially, kqemu helps if there aren't many traps which results into
> code translation or guest+host are using same data bus width (not sure
> if it's the correct term, i.e 32 bit guest on 32 bit host...).
>
> see kqemu documents about technical limitation and assumption on codes
> that can be executed directly by kqemu.
